    Please join us for our UCSF DHM CME course in Hawaii in June 2025!  The first two days are focused on POCUS which will include hands on scanning!  The last three days of the week are focused on recent advances and controversies in hospital medicine (this course runs 7:30am-11:30am).  You can sign up for either course independently or get a discount if you sign up for them together.
